Sunday 6 February 2pm
I want to paint
Rover Thomas is an internationally respected and highly influential Australian Indigenous artist, from the Kimberley region in WA. Find out how this artist became the first Australian Indigenous artist to exhibit at the Venice Biennale and discover how Western Australian collectors such as the Art Gallery, and the Holmes a Court Collection contribute to the development and recognition of Australian artists internationally.

Sunday 6 March 2pm
Perth’s Best Kept Secret
Discover the Art Gallery’s best-kept secret, The Centenary Galleries. Housed in Perth’s old Police Court (a building more than 100 years old) these galleries display some of our state’s best-loved works. Join us as we rediscover some of our favourite paintings such as Down on his luck and Breaking the News, and uncover some treasures.
